Order Desk and Workflow Automation—React Flow both address order automation on Shopify, but target distinct merchant needs. Order Desk positions itself as a robust order management system, emphasizing connectivity to a vast ecosystem of fulfillment and print-on-demand services. Its core strength lies in its customizable Rule Builder, allowing merchants to automate complex order workflows across diverse integrations. This makes it ideal for merchants with intricate fulfillment processes and diverse product types, especially those leveraging print-on-demand or multiple fulfillment partners. Workflow Automation—React Flow, in contrast, focuses on automating a wider range of tasks beyond pure order fulfillment, including customer tagging, discount application, and email marketing. It touts an "easy way to automate" various e-commerce functions, suggesting a greater emphasis on user-friendliness and broader functionality for merchants seeking streamlined operational management.

Workflow Automation—React Flow, with significantly more reviews, likely has a wider user base and a reputation for easier implementation across various Shopify operations. It's the better choice for merchants who prioritize a broad suite of automated tasks and straightforward setup. Order Desk, however, remains compelling for businesses requiring deeply customized and specialized order fulfillment workflows, particularly those relying heavily on diverse fulfillment and print-on-demand partners. For merchants with straightforward order fulfillment needs, Workflow Automation is likely the better and easier-to-use option. But, for scaling businesses with complex and specialized order fulfillment, shipping, and POD ecosystems, Order Desk provides superior and more customizable power.
